A roofing shingle elevator is lifting a 35.0-kg package to the top of a building at constant speed. The angle between the elevator track and the horizontal is 75∘. The power of the elevator is 800 W.

Part A

Determine the vertical component of the speed with which the package is moving up. Assume no friction is exerted by the incline surface on the package.
